- A high-profile terrorist killed in Bannu was identified as a former Afghan special forces member (per Dawn).
- The operation in Bannu resulted in the deaths of six terrorists and injuries to four others (per Dawn).
The individual, identified as Fatehullah alias Mudasssir, was reportedly involved in a suicide attack that occurred in February. The operation in Bannu underscores the ongoing security challenges in the region, where cross-border terrorism remains a persistent threat.
The identification of the slain terrorist as a former Afghan special forces member highlights the complex dynamics at play, with individuals trained by state military forces potentially engaging in terrorist activities.
